Abstract
A damper disc assembly comprises a radially flanged hub, connectable to an output shaft, flanked by lateral subplates, and surrounded by an input rotation member; a first torsional vibration damping mechanism; a second torsional vibration damping mechanism; and an action limiting member. The first torsional vibration damping mechanism elastically connects the hub and the lateral subplates and includes a first, low-rigidity elastic member and a first hysteric damping mechanism developing lesser hysteresis. The second torsional vibration damping mechanism, also elastically connecting the lateral subplates and the input rotation member, includes second and third elastic members more rigid than the first elastic member, and a second hysteretic damping mechanism developing greater hysteresis. The action limiter restricts the action or the elastic members such that only one of the second and third of these operates in the effective range of the second torsional vibration damping mechanism, thereby providing torsional vibration damping under operational characteristics in which the assembly is in a medium-rigidity phase meanwhile effecting the greater hysteresis.
